Jerry O’Connell Urges Restraint in Coverage as Nick Reiner Pleads Not Guilty in Parents’ Killings

Prosecutors cite a pending coroner report alongside extensive discovery as likely to slow scheduling.

Overview

  • Nick Reiner is charged with two counts of first-degree murder in the December 14 stabbing deaths of Rob and Michele Reiner, has pleaded not guilty, and remains held without bail.
  • L.A. County District Attorney Nathan Hochman said the case will likely need additional time due to a still-pending coroner report, voluminous discovery, and possible expert testimony.
  • An EntertainmentNow report citing AP News says Reiner waived his right to a speedy trial, with the next court date set for April 29.
  • Jerry O’Connell, who worked with Rob Reiner on Stand by Me, called the case deeply emotional and said he hopes the trial does not devolve into a media circus.
  • TMZ reports, citing an unnamed source, that siblings Romy and Jake Reiner are no longer paying for Nick Reiner’s legal fees.
